KIM demands clarification
Source: Chronicle News Service
Imphal, May 27 2022:
Kuki Inpi Manipur (KIM) has strongly condemned the publication of a clarification issued by KIM with regard to Dr Mark Thangkhomang Haokip on July 23, 2021, as a "newly issued statement" on May 22 by some media houses and asked the latter to clarify the matter at the earliest possible.
In a release issued on Friday, vice president Sominthang Doungel said KIM reckons the re-publication as an attempt to create apprehensions among the Kukis, especially with regard to Kuki Inpi Manipur.
The role of any media should be to harbour peace and harmony and not to create or instigate hatred and prejudice, it said.
The arrest of Mark Haokip has fuelled deep resentment of many against the biased, corrupt and unjust practices of the government against the Kukis, and the tribals at large.
The publication, subsequently, is iniquitous and shocking, especially at a time of public disquiet due to the unlawful arrest of Mark Haokip, it emphasised.
KIM also asserted that the misguided re-publication of its year-old statement has raised grave concerns and made the media houses questionable.
In fact, it is regrettable that responsible media houses of the state have discredited the accountability of the media houses.
For whatever reasons the re-publication was done, it is essentially required of the media houses to verify their sources and more especially to remain unbiased and unprejudiced, it said.
KIM further mentioned that it will always stand for peace and harmony among communities and promote understanding and acceptance of different cultures and traditions.
Nevertheless, as an apex body of the Kukis in Manipur, it will invariably commit to the cause of the Kukis and work to protect the rights and privileges of the Kukis.
